    Wotif.com launched in Brisbane, Australia, and quickly became known as the online marketplace for hotels' distressed inventory. They pioneered selling discounted accommodation based on hoteliers' live and up-to-date inventory.

    I acted as Sydney's Leader for the inaugural World Usability Day event in November 2005. The event was established by the Usability Professional's Association, but was supported locally by the non-profit CHISIG, the Government research agency, CSIRO, and a number of corporate sponsors.

    The event was coordinated over 36hrs, starting in Australia and ending in the West Coast of the US. It comprised over 100 events in 36 countries, bringing greater awareness to the fact that we don't have to put up with poor design.
